Thesis/Capstone Project

The Master of Arts in Broadcast Communication and the Master of Arts in Public Relations and Communication requires you to complete either a Thesis or Capstone Project.

Thesis

For individuals who are interested in pursuing their Ph.D., completing the Thesis would be very beneficial.  Heavily based on exploration and research, the Thesis will allow you to explore a subject of interest within your field of study, and utilize much of what was learned within the theoretical side of their studies.

Capstone Project

Beneficial for those individuals interested in developing a compelling portfolio piece so they can go straight into the industry after graduation. The Capstone Project puts the hands-on aspect of the programs to the test. You will develop your own portfolio with guidance from a professor.

Broadcast Communication: Students within the broadcast program develop production pieces that focus on their area of interest: radio, television, documentary, video production, editing, or directing.

Public Relations and Communication: Students work one-on-one with a company within the Miami community to develop a strategic communication campaign. (See Real Client Work )
